-
Table of Contents
Understanding ChatGPT: How Does It Work?
ChatGPT is an advanced language model developed by OpenAI that uses the GPT-3 architecture to generate human-like text responses in natural language conversations. This AI-powered chatbot has gained popularity for its ability to engage in meaningful and coherent dialogues with users across various topics. In this article, we will delve into the inner workings of ChatGPT and explore how it functions to provide intelligent responses.
1. Natural Language Processing (NLP)
At the core of ChatGPT’s functionality is Natural Language Processing (NLP), a branch of artificial intelligence that focuses on the interaction between computers and human language. ChatGPT leverages NLP techniques to understand and generate text-based responses that mimic human conversation. By analyzing the context, syntax, and semantics of the input text, ChatGPT can generate relevant and contextually appropriate responses.
2. Transformer Architecture
ChatGPT is built on the Transformer architecture, which enables it to process and generate text data efficiently. The Transformer model consists of multiple layers of self-attention mechanisms that allow the AI to focus on different parts of the input text when generating responses. This architecture enables ChatGPT to capture long-range dependencies in the text and produce coherent and contextually relevant outputs.
3. Fine-Tuning and Training
Before deployment, ChatGPT undergoes extensive training on a diverse dataset of text inputs to learn the nuances of language and conversation. The model is fine-tuned on specific tasks or domains to improve its performance in generating accurate and relevant responses. By continuously training and fine-tuning the model, ChatGPT can adapt to different contexts and provide more personalized interactions with users.
4. Response Generation
When a user inputs a query or message, ChatGPT processes the text using its trained model and generates a response based on the context and content of the input. The AI analyzes the input text, identifies key information, and generates a coherent and contextually appropriate response. ChatGPT can generate responses in various styles and tones, ranging from informative and formal to casual and conversational, depending on the context of the conversation.
5. Limitations and Challenges
While ChatGPT is a powerful tool for generating text-based responses, it is not without its limitations and challenges. The model may struggle with understanding complex or ambiguous queries, leading to inaccurate or irrelevant responses. Additionally, ChatGPT may exhibit biases present in the training data, which can impact the quality and fairness of its responses. Continuous monitoring and evaluation are essential to address these limitations and improve the performance of ChatGPT.
6. Real-World Applications
ChatGPT has a wide range of real-world applications across various industries, including customer service, education, healthcare, and entertainment. Businesses can use ChatGPT to automate customer support interactions, provide personalized recommendations, and enhance user engagement. Educational institutions can leverage ChatGPT for tutoring, language learning, and content creation. Healthcare providers can use ChatGPT for patient consultations, symptom analysis, and medical research. The entertainment industry can utilize ChatGPT for creating interactive storytelling experiences and virtual assistants.
7. Conclusion
In conclusion, ChatGPT is a sophisticated language model that leverages NLP techniques and the Transformer architecture to generate human-like text responses in natural language conversations. By understanding the inner workings of ChatGPT, we can appreciate its capabilities and potential applications in various industries. While ChatGPT has its limitations and challenges, continuous advancements in AI technology are paving the way for more intelligent and interactive chatbots. As we continue to explore the possibilities of AI-powered conversational agents, ChatGPT remains at the forefront of innovation in natural language processing.